It was the worst kept secret of 2025 but it is now signed, sealed and delivered.

Kieran Tierney is officially back at Celtic and has put pen to paper on a five-year deal.

His return from Arsenal comes six months after the Hoops had hoped after any chance of getting him up the road early after penning his pre-contract were dashed with the Gunners retaining his services to help their own trophy hunt.

That didn't end in any silverware but KT showed his importance with cameos off the bench and the fans showed how much love they had for the no-nonsense full-back who signed off from North London in the perfect fashion by scoring in his final game.

His homecoming is over the line and it will now be about adding to his Celtic success story under Brendan Rodgers in his second stint in the hoops.

It's a love affair that runs deeper than the Parkhead faithful as shown by many big names as his deal was announced.

Ian Wright posted SIX red love hearts while former winger and team-mate Scott Sinclair shared two fire emojis.

Oleksandr Zinchenko - who found himself in a similar situation as KT in terms of match minutes at Arsenal of late - said: "All the best bro." while Erik Sviatchenko popped up by writing: "A love story continues." with a number of emojis.

It didn't stop there with the likes of Odsonne Edouard, Aaron Hickey, David Turnbull, Josip Juranovic, Albian Ajeti, Christopher Jullien, Vakoun Bayo, Jeffrey Schlupp, Joe Hart, Umar Sadiq and Giorgos Giakoumakis and many, many more all liking the big news.

Tierney can't wait to get started and is already thinkiing about running out at Celtic Park once again.

He said: “Honestly, I cannot wait and I can’t describe it. It will be emotional, for sure.

“I’ve already thought about it and it will be emotional for me and my family.

"It’s been a long time, we’ve had ups and downs in the last few years, so coming back here and walking out at Celtic Park will be just incredible.”

Tierney has made one ambition clear for his return to Scotland as he kicks off the Celtic summer transfer business.

He added: “That’s part of playing for Celtic and it’s the pressure of playing for Celtic as well.

"You need to win trophies, you’re disappointed when you don’t.

“Obviously these last few years, I’ve not won too many but I’m hoping to come back here and win as many as I can and for Celtic to be as successful as possible.

"My ambition is just for Celtic to be as successful as possible, retain our place at the top and continue to win trophies and do well for Celtic."
